Gdańsk Tech establishes cooperation with the University of Illinois

Representatives of Gdańsk Tech an University of Illinois
For the following five years, Gdańsk University of Technology will be cooperating with the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(UIUC) within the scope of student and doctoral student education, and joint research.

On June 29, Gdańsk University of Technology (Gdańsk Tech) and the University of Illinois at Urbana-Champaign (UIUC) signed a letter of intent concerning potential areas of cooperation between the universities. The document, binding for five years, was signed by Prof. Krzysztof Wilde and Prof. Leszek Kalinowski from the Faculty of Civil and Environmental Engineering (Gdańsk Tech), proxy of the rector for the doctoral program conducted with the University of Illinois, and from UIUC by Prof. Mark Anastasio (on-line), dean of the Faculty of Bioengineering and Prof.

Pomeranian Digital Innovation Hub selected as the European center of digital transformation

graphic
The European Commission has selected the Pomeranian Digital Innovation Hub (PDIH) consortium coordinated by the Pomeranian Special Economic Zone (PSEZ) / Gdańsk Science and Technology Park (GSTP) as one of several national centers responsible for digital transformation in Poland.

In total, only 136 centers of this type were selected throughout the European Union, which were given the status of European Digital Innovation Hub - EDIH. They will play a key role as regional one-stop-shops where companies will be able to find a comprehensive set of information and services, including the necessary pilot infrastructure to meet their digital and green transformation needs.

QS World University Rankings – Gdańsk Tech with an even better result

QS rankings logo
In this year's edition of the ranking of the best universities from around the world, Gdańsk University of Technology for the fourth year in a row ranked in the range of 801-1000. Gdańsk Tech improved its result by 5 percent, placing itself in the TOP 57 percent of universities in the world included in the list.

This year's QS World University Rankings, presenting the best universities from around the world, covered 100 countries. There were 124 new participants in the ranking. A total of 2,462 universities were assessed and their inclusion in the ranking was considered, however, only 1,422 best universities were finally classified according to the ranking rules.

Another year on the podium. Gdańsk Tech among the best technical universities in Poland

Perspektywy ranking
Gdańsk University of Technology was placed 3rd in the ranking of the best technical universities and 6th in the classification of all universities in the country, in this year’s ranking of “Perspektywy” Education Foundation. In the ranking by subject, field of study „Environmental Engineering”, the Faculty of Civil and Environmental Engineering at Gdańsk Tech, was ranked the 1st in Poland.

Perspektywy University Ranking" has been organized since 1999 and is the most important and the most popular ranking of this type in Poland. It takes into account all universities: both public and private (except for academies of art), which have at least one entitlement to award doctoral degrees and have a minimum of 200 full-time students.
